New app helps quickly calculate clients’ office space needs

By Kelly Leighton | Feb. 16, 2015 | 2 min. read

When finding an office space for your client, how do you—or they—know exactly how much space they need?

Real estate advisory firm Keyser recently launched the Keyser Office Space Calculator iOS app to help office tenants quickly estimate how much office space they truly need.

“The new Keyser iPhone app is simple, user-friendly, and in five to seven minutes, can give the average office user a good feel for how much space they need,” said Keyser founder Jonathan Keyser.

When opened, the app asks you how many offices your client wants (including types, such as executive or small), how many workstations (including what size cubicles your client requires), how many conference rooms (once again, asking size), what type of reception area, number of copy and storage spaces (like a copy room or storage closet), employee areas (such as a break room or a fitness area) and whether your client needs an IT or server room.

Once you plug in your client’s preferences, including how many of each type of space, the app will calculate the needs, which includes circulation, usable space and a load factor, ultimately giving you the total for the rentable square feet your client needs.

You can then email the results to yourself and your client as you begin your search for their perfect office space. This can help your client save on a commercial lease by knowing their square footage requirements, and thus not renting—and paying for—more space than they truly need.

To demonstrate the app’s functionality, Keyser created two mock offices for the Beats by Dre Headquarters and Lyft’s San Francisco office, which offers a more detailed explanation of how the app can help you and your clients.
